Malika Butler has joined the government affairs and communications staff of the Indiana Manufacturers Association.

Butler most recently served as manager of political affairs at the Indy Chamber of Commerce and spent time as a government affairs associate with Gubera Public Affairs. She also served as a legislative assistant for the Indiana House of Representatives and field manager for the House Republican Campaign Committee while attending Indiana University.

Butler also serves as vice president of programming and professional development for the Young Professionals of Central Indiana board and is a member of the Indiana Leadership Forum Class of 2018. She also served as a delegate for the 2018 Indiana Republican State Convention and is active with the Indiana University Alumni Association.

Butler will be working with IMA's lobbying and communications staff, as well as taking on the administration of IMPAC, the Indiana Manufacturers Association's Political Action Committee.

The Indiana Manufacturers Association represents more than 1,400 companies.
